Grasping Registered Agents
Registered agent services play a vital role in the business structure by serving as a communication link between the company and the state. They are responsible for accepting important legal documents, such as service of process notifications and compliance communications. This function ensures that businesses can respond to legal matters in a timely manner and maintain compliance status. By having a registered agent, companies can ensure that they are adequately represented in their respective states and can efficiently manage their legal obligations.
The requirements for registered agents vary by state but generally include being a local of the state or a corporation authorized to conduct business there. Registered agent services are essential for both LLCs and corporations, as they help navigate the complexities of state compliance regulations. Neglect to maintain a registered agent can lead to the chance of losing good standing or facing penalties, making it crucial for businesses to select a reliable registered agent provider.

Key Responsibilities of Registered Agents
Registered agent services play a crucial role in the business structure by serving as the official point of contact for legal matters. They handle important legal documents, such as court cases and official communications, on behalf of the company. This service is essential as it guarantees that businesses are updated about any legal issues promptly, allowing them to respond appropriately. The prompt receipt of documents is crucial for maintaining adherence with state regulations and preventing potential legal consequences.
In addition to handling legal documents, these agents are responsible for ensuring that businesses adhere to state requirements. This includes filing annual reports and updating precise records for the government. Many registered agent companies also provide alerts about important due dates, helping businesses stay structured and compliant. By overseeing these responsibilities, registered agents assist businesses in avoiding penalties and supporting overall operational efficiency.

Pricing and Rates of Official Agent Services
The price of official agent services can change greatly depending on the company and the specific services included. On the whole, businesses can forecast to shell out between 50 to $300 dollars per twelve months for authorized representative services. Factors that affect the costs include the degree of assistance offered, supplementary features such as compliance reminders, and the agent's credibility. It's important for company owners to contrast different official representative companies to make sure they are getting the optimal deal for their needs.
Many registered agent companies also present graded fee structures, where basic solutions come at a reduced fee, while premium services, including annual regulatory support or protected document management, may incur elevated costs. Some providers may also charge extra for extra services like mail forwarding or company location solutions. Therefore, grasping the total cost, including any potential extras, is essential when choosing a official agent service.
